Sidus Space Signs Second Agreement with HEO for NEI Payload and Data Services

Sidus Space, a multi-faceted Space, and Data-as-a-Service satellite company, announced at the Space Symposium in Colorado Springs that it has finalized an additional agreement with HEO, a leading provider of non-Earth imaging (“NEI”) and data, for NEI payload and data services.

Under the agreement, Sidus Space will host HEO’s NEI imager, HOLMES-006, onboard LizzieSat-3, as part of the Bandwagon-2 launch scheduled for November 2024, along with a monthly data services contract. This marks the second agreement between HEO and Sidus Space, as Sidus Space’s LizzieSat-2 will be hosting HEO’s HOLMES-004 on the same launch.

HEO’s Holmes Imager is a telescopic space camera designed and developed to be hosted as a secondary payload on spacecraft. Holmes is the world’s first commercial camera dedicated to NEI, which captures images of resident space objects. The images obtained can provide valuable information about the identification, physical characteristics, movements, and interactions of satellites in orbit. Sidus’s LizzieSats will take HEO’s NEI sensors to mid-inclination low-Earth orbit for the first time, increasing orbit diversity and enabling higher-quality images and data on a range of new and previously covered space objects.
